India vs Indonesia All Annual Observations (2000 – 2023)
Complete annual observations of Current Health Expenditure (% of GDP) for India and Indonesia reported by World Bank.
| Year | 🇮🇳 India Current Health Expenditure | 🇮🇩 Indonesia Current Health Expenditure | Difference / Gap |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2023 | 3.3% | 2.7% | 0.6% |
| 2022 | 3.4% | 2.7% | 0.7% |
| 2021 | 3.3% | 3.7% | 0.4% |
| 2020 | 3.3% | 3.4% | 0.1% |
| 2019 | 3.0% | 2.9% | 0.1% |
| 2018 | 2.9% | 2.9% | 0.0% |
| 2017 | 2.9% | 2.9% | 0.0% |
| 2016 | 3.5% | 3.0% | 0.5% |
| 2015 | 3.6% | 2.9% | 0.7% |
| 2014 | 3.6% | 3.0% | 0.7% |
| 2013 | 3.7% | 2.9% | 0.9% |
| 2012 | 3.3% | 2.9% | 0.4% |
| 2011 | 3.2% | 3.0% | 0.3% |
| 2010 | 3.3% | 2.8% | 0.5% |
| 2009 | 3.5% | 2.6% | 0.9% |
| 2008 | 3.6% | 2.5% | 1.0% |
| 2007 | 3.6% | 2.8% | 0.8% |
| 2006 | 3.7% | 2.6% | 1.0% |
| 2005 | 3.9% | 2.5% | 1.3% |
| 2004 | 4.0% | 2.1% | 1.9% |
| 2003 | 4.1% | 2.2% | 1.8% |
| 2002 | 4.3% | 2.0% | 2.3% |
| 2001 | 4.3% | 2.1% | 2.2% |
| 2000 | 4.1% | 1.9% | 2.3% |

Historical Trends
Over the available reporting period from 2000 to 2023, India and Indonesia followed distinct developmental paths. In 2000, India recorded 4.1% compared to 1.9% for Indonesia. By 2023, the values evolved to 3.3% and 2.7% respectively.
